Transaction 876a685325e3b8db5e12440319652637cf0c3bdfae61e6cb3a8605dde96ef65a

80 Input
2 Outputs
  • 876a685325e3b8db5e12440319652637cf0c3bdfae61e6cb3a8605dde96ef65a:0
  • value  2075376034
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 876a685325e3b8db5e12440319652637cf0c3bdfae61e6cb3a8605dde96ef65a:1
  • value  881033
    address  3DdefSWV5t8WbjF7gVviDuwkdoqEHbeFyQ